Introduction:
Mitochondria are the powerhouse of the cell which provides energy for all the cellular activities. Mitochondria are bounded by two membranes: the inner and outer membrane. The space between the two membranes is called the intermembrane compartment and space is filled with a fluid called the mitochondrial matrix.
